The Nuclear Power and Energy Agency, formerly Kenya Nuclear Electricity Board (KNEB), is a State Corporation established under the Energy Act 2019. It is charged with the responsibility of promoting and implementing Kenya’s Nuclear Power Programme, carrying out research and development for the energy sector.

The position is responsible for general leadership and strategic direction of the Agency in the implementation of its mandate that includes; promoting and implementing Kenya’s Nuclear Power Programme, carrying out research and development, and capacity building in the energy and petroleum sectors, in compliance with the Energy Act No.1 of 2019 in order to realize and attain goals in line with the Agency’s mission and vision.

Key Responsibilities

  •  Providing strategic leadership in the development, promotion, execution/ implementation of Kenya’s nuclear power programme;
  •  Providing overall leadership in the coordination of strategic research and development, knowledge management and capacity building programmes in the energy and petroleum sectors to enhance uptake of new technologies and innovations for safe, efficient and sustainable energy solutions;
  •  Overseeing stakeholder engagements, creation of awareness and dissemination of information to ensure support for the nuclear power programme and the research and development in the energy sector;
  •  Overseeing the formulation, implementation and review of corporate strategy, and alignment of the mandate, resources and vision of the Agency while coordinating corporate performance management, risk management and quality assurance;
  •  Overseeing the development of legislation, regulations and policies required for Kenya’s Nuclear Power Programme;
  •  Providing overall leadership in the management of financial resources and human capacity development within the Agency.

Key Qualifications

Applicants must possess the following minimum qualifications: –

  •  Hold a degree from a university recognized in Kenya or its equivalent in the fields of Engineering, Nuclear Science, Law, Finance, Economics or Energy and related fields;
  •  Masters degree in relevant field as above;
  •  Has 15 year experience of service, 7 years must be in a Senior Position;
  •  At least 3 years’ experience in Nuclear Energy or relevant field;
  •  Is a member in good standing of the relevant professional association;
  •  Meets the requirements of leadership and integrity set out in Chapter Six of the Constitution; and
  •  Demonstrate Knowledge of Corporate Governance/ Leadership/ Strategic Management.
